Regular Season Round 28: Giurgiu - Miercurea Ciuc 83-70

Date: March 23, 2013
Rather expected game when 15th ranked Miercurea Ciuc (3-25) lost on the road to twelfth ranked Giurgiu (10-18) 83-70 on Saturday. The game was mostly controlled by Giurgiu. Miercurea Ciuc was better in fourth quarter 22-18. But it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. It was a great shooting night for Giurgiu especially from behind the arc, where they had solid 60.0 percentage. Miercurea Ciuc was plagued by 27 personal fouls down the stretch. It was a very good performance for American guard Perry Petty (185-88, college: UTPA) who helped to win the game recording 26 points, 9 rebounds and 4 assists. The other American import center Chris Ware (203-89, college: Indiana Tech, agency: SDJ Sports) contributed with 19 points and 7 rebounds for the winners. Petty is a former Eurobasket Summer League player, which is considered top international summer league in the market. Four Giurgiu players scored in double figures. American forward Ivan Harris (201-84, college: Ohio St.) replied with 31 points and 5 rebounds and Croatian forward Franko Filipovic (203-87) added 9 points and 4 assists in the effort for Miercurea Ciuc. Giurgiu maintains twelfth position with 10-18 record. Miercurea Ciuc lost fourteenth consecutive game. They keep the fifteenth place with 25 games lost. Giurgiu will face higher ranked Timisoara (#5) on the road in the next round and they do not belong to the favorites in that game. Miercurea Ciuc will play against Farul Const. (#14) in Constanca and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
